Drop in your logo
Upload PNG, JPG or SVG. We auto-place it in the center with safe error correction so the code stays scannable.
Match your brand
Custom foreground, background and dot styles. Round, square or extra-rounded — pick the look that fits your brand.
Edit after printing
Dynamic codes mean you can swap the destination URL anytime — your printed logo QR keeps working.
Always scannable
Built-in error correction (H-level) keeps logo QR codes readable even with up to 30% obstruction.
Track every scan
See scan counts, devices, and locations from the dashboard. Free for the first 2 codes.
Print-ready output
Download a 1024×1024 PNG suitable for posters, packaging, business cards and shirts.
How it works
- 1
Pick a QR type
URL, vCard, WiFi, menu — anything ForeverScan supports works with a logo.
- 2
Upload your logo
PNG with a transparent background looks best. SVG is supported too.
- 3
Style and download
Choose colors, dot shape and frame. Export PNG and you're ready to print.
Frequently asked questions
Can I add a logo to a QR code for free?
Yes. ForeverScan lets you add a logo to your QR code completely free — there are no watermarks and your first 2 dynamic codes never expire.
Will adding a logo break the QR code?
No. We automatically use high error-correction (H-level), which allows up to 30% of the code to be covered. The logo sits in a safe central area so phones still scan reliably.
What logo file formats are supported?
PNG, JPG and SVG. PNG with a transparent background gives the cleanest result.
Can I change the colors of a logo QR code?
Yes. Pick any foreground and background color, plus dot styles like round or extra-rounded. Just keep enough contrast for scanners to read it.
Do logo QR codes work on print?
Yes. Export at 1024×1024 PNG for posters, business cards, packaging or apparel. We recommend a minimum printed size of 1 inch (2.5 cm).
